Siv - yes you probably will get had for customs if you order through Tower, I would say there is a 99.99999% chance of having to pay, purely because they declare true value on their parcels (a lot of eastern sellers don't [:D]).

They also wrap their parcels using "Tower" tape, and put stickers on like "this is a Tower Hobbies priority shipment" which doesn't help.

For exact figures, you need to speak to customs and excise, as you will pay import duty, specific to the product (Cars have a different code to planes for instance), then you pay VAT, then you pay a post office customs clearance fee too.

It usually ends up cheaper than a UK purchase, but not by a lot.
